This is a hands-on Goods Management / Business Administration apprenticeship with a growing provider of CCTV and real-time information solutions in the public transport sector. The role combines stock and logistics duties (stock management, RMA/warranty processes, customs co-ordination, packing and shipping) with broader business administration tasks (data recording and analysis, supplier liaison, procurement support and general office administration).

You will be employed full time (40 hours/week, Monday-Friday, 8am-5pm with breaks) based at Unit 1 Charlwood Court, Merlin Business Centre, Crawley, West Sussex (RH11 7XA). Training is delivered with CHICHESTER COLLEGE GROUP on a Business Administrator Level 3 apprenticeship standard; the apprenticeship is 19 months (1 year 7 months) and includes an end-point assessment.

The apprenticeship start date is Monday 5 January 2026 and the employer intends to offer a permanent role on successful completion.

The employer seeks candidates who are IT literate with strong numeracy, organisational skills and attention to detail. Applicants are required to answer all application questions and must meet residency, authorisation and qualification requirements set out by the employer.

  • Applicants must be resident in the UK for a minimum of 3 years prior to the start of learning.
  • Applicants must have work authorisation for the UK.
  • Applicants must be free from full-time education and have achieved at least 2 A Levels.
  • Applicants will not be eligible if they have already achieved a qualification equal to or higher than the apprenticeship standard on offer.
  • Applicants must be resident in the local area and within a 30-minute travel time to the office to support short-notice requirements.
  • Only applicants who have answered all application questions will be considered for the shortlist.
  • Candidate must be physically able to lift/move deliveries and occasionally use a stepladder (typically 20-40 boxes/week; ~90% under 10kg).
  • Applicants must be committed to the learning and stay to the end of the apprenticeship.
  • Candidate must meet any minimum age constraints governed by the company's insurance policy.
